"Ahhh, Vadni Ratsa... There's a name I haven't heard in..." But then Vhunhald smirked and laughed, "Oh who are we kidding, tales of his exploits are ubiquitous. What could you possibly want to know about him that hasn't been sung about in every port from here to the Southern Seas?" Vhunhald winked, but then leaned conspiratorially toward Darius, " Aye, there are tales lesser known about him, believe it or not."
"Did you know, for instance, that he had many a magical artifact? It's true. And I hear he was the son of a son of Casion but himself blessed by Chamadarst. It's how he was able to get beyond blockades unnoticed without so much as a ballista fired. Have ya heard of the Great Blockade of Yaralon? No?"
Vhunhald smiled, and relaxed as he remembered the story, "Well, they say that the Eternal Fleet along with the Ivorian Navy set a blockade out of Yaralon, just ten arcs hence for about an entire arc. Well, Ratsa himself decided to run through the blockade, some three months worth of grain and preserved fruit, farmed fresh from Nashaki's more fertile areas. It promised to be a lucrative venture."
He rose to his height, and then bent down to retrieve something from beneath the counter. "Well, it were too easy for one such as him to pass unnoticed through the blockade, so he sent his men along, who he trusted, to cash in on the wealth of food he brought to the starvin' city-state of Yaralon. While he got in his longboat, and dropped out from The Legend. Well, he takes a swig of rum from his famous mug, and then starts a'rowin for the flagship of the Ivorian Admiral."
Here Vhunhald smiled to remember the tale, and there was a glint in his eye as he told it to Darius, "Well, he spots the Admiral's daughter from the balcony of the flagship's castle. He sneaks right up the rear of the flagship, easy as can be, and woos the admiral's daughter, having a go with her in the Admiral's own cabin! But when he refuses to stay with her, saying he must get on to wider waters, she don't take it so well. Y'see, she were a covetous wench, almost as much as ol' Ratsa hisself. So as he flies out the window to the castle, she tries to grab him, but filches his famous mug from him before he can slip off from the prow of the ship."
"Long story short, that's how Ratsa lost his famous mug... and eventually it come under our ship's captain's possession." Here, he pushed the mug toward Darius, and smiled, "It's said, anyone what drinks a swig of rum or any kind of spirit from the rim of the mug, will be able to spot a man or woman's worth or wealth just at a glance. The effects last a bit, and can be done once a trial." He smirked, confident that he'd piqued Darius' interest. "So, yer interested in it?"
